Transaction 7f4487d7f1a40fcf2d791f483ef25b27a824d95e714042a034f28c3e0e2f94b6

58 Input
1 Outputs
  • 7f4487d7f1a40fcf2d791f483ef25b27a824d95e714042a034f28c3e0e2f94b6:0
  • value  22087875
    address  bc1qalz26x45frn5zxyul0w33jhrw50mak62tmherw